Label Design Trends: Innovation and Consumer Engagement

In the dynamic realm of product packaging, label design is undergoing a renaissance, driven by the imperative to captivate consumers and foster lasting impressions. Modern labels transcend their utilitarian function as identifiers, evolving into captivating canvases that express brand stories and evoke emotional reacts.

Emerging trends in label design prioritize responsibility, reflecting a growing consumer demand for ethical and environmentally conscious choices. Brands are embracing innovative materials, such as recycled paper or plant-based plastics, to minimize their environmental footprint.

  • Interactive labels with augmented reality (AR) or QR codes offer consumers an immersive experience, allowing them to explore additional information about products and brands.
  • Personalized labels, tailored to individual consumer preferences, create a sense of exclusivity and enhance brand loyalty.

Furthermore, the integration of tactile elements, such as textures or raised printing, adds a sensory dimension to label design, making it more memorable. As technology advances, we can expect even more innovative and interactive label designs that blur the lines between the physical and digital worlds.
